Balancing Quality and Size

Achieving a balance between quality and size is essential in digital asset management. When utilizing tools like DVD BitCalc, developers can optimize their compression strategies effectively. This software allows users to calculate the necessary bitrate for video and audio files, ensuring that the final product maintains a high standard of quality while minimizing file size. Accurate calculations are crucial for efficient storage.

Moreover, understanding the relationship between bitrate and quality is vital. A higher bitrate typically results in better quality but increases file size. Conversely, lowering the bitrate can compress files but may compromise visual or auditory fidelity. Developers must find a sweet spot that meets their project’s requirements. Quality matters.

In practice, he should experiment with different settings in DVD BitCalc. By adjusting parameters and observing the outcomes, he can identify the optimal configuration for his specific needs. This iterative process is essential for fine-tuning the balance. Testing is important.

Additionally, it is beneficial to consider the target audience and distribution method. For instance, if the content is intended for streaming, a lower bitrate may suffice. However, for physical media, maintaining higher quality is often preferred. Understanding the audience’s needs is key.

Testing and Troubleshooting Your DVD

When testing a DVD, it is essential to ensure that the content plays correctly on various devices. This step is crucial for confirming compatibility and quality. A simple test can save time and frustration later. He should check the DVD on a standard player, a computer, and a gaming console. Each device may interpret the data differently. This variability can lead to unexpected playback issues. Testing across multiple platforms is a zmart strategy.

In addition, he should verify that all menus and features function as intended. This includes checking for smooth navigation and proper audio-visual synchronization. A well-functioning menu enhances user experience. If any issues arise, he can troubleshoot by revisiting the burning process. It is often helpful to consult the software’s help section for specific guidance. Many users overlook this resource.

Moreover, if the DVD fails to play, he should consider the possibility of a faulty disc or burner. Sometimes, the problem lies in the media used. Using high-quality blank DVDs can mitigate this risk. He should also ensure that the burning speed is appropriate for the disc type. Slower speeds often yield better results. This is a common recommendation among professionals.

Finally, if problems persist, he may need to explore software updates or alternative burning programs. Keeping software current can resolve many technical issues.
